Ingredients

  • 4 skinless, boneless chicken breast halves
  • 1 egg
  • ½ cup seasoned bread crumbs
  • 2 tablespoons butter
  • 1 ¾ cups pasta sauce (such as Barilla Napoletana®)
  • ½ c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1 tablespoon grated Parmesan cheese
  • ¼ cup chopped fresh parsley

Information

  • Prep Time: 10 mins
  • Cook Time: 20 mins
  • Total Time: 30 mins
  • Servings: 4
  • Yield: 4 servings

  • Press chicken breasts with the palm of your hand to flatten to an even thickness.
  • Beat egg into a shallow bowl; place bread crumbs into a separate shallow bowl. Dip each chicken breast into beaten egg and press into bread crumbs to coat.
  • Heat butter in a large skillet over medium heat and fry coated chicken breasts until golden brown, about 5 minutes per side.
  • Pour pasta sauce over chicken, cover, and bring sauce to a bo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er for 10 minutes. Sprinkle chicken with mozzarella cheese, Parmesan cheese, and parsley. Cover and simmer until cheeses melt, about 5 more minutes.
